gpt4 book ai didi

sql - Oracle:转置表

转载 作者:行者123 更新时间:2023-12-05 01:30:06 25 4
gpt4 key购买 nike

我有以下查询

SELECT 1, 2 FROM DUAL
我想要类似的东西
SELECT TRANSPOSE(SELECT 1, 2 FROM DUAL)
哪个输出与
SELECT 1 FROM DUAL
UNION
SELECT 2 FROM DUAL
我希望它用列交换行。

最佳答案

假设这是 Oracle 11,您可以使用 UNPIVOT:

select no from
(SELECT 1 a, 2 b FROM DUAL) dummy
unpivot (no for col in (a as 'A', b as 'B'))

关于sql - Oracle:转置表,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9990321/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com